JMU is a charter member of the Colonial Athletic Association, which sponsors sports at the NCAA Division I level. In football, JMU participates in the Football Championship Subdivision (FCS) of Division I, formerly known as Division I-AA.
Subsequently, question is, is JMU a Division 1 school? James Madison University sponsors an 18-sport intercollegiate athletics program that competes at the Division I level of the National Collegiate Athletic Association.
Keeping this in view, what division is JMU Lacrosse?
The James Madison Dukes women's lacrosse team is an NCAA Division I college lacrosse team representing James Madison University as part of the Colonial Athletic Association.
| James Madison Dukes women's lacrosse | |
|---|---|
| Location | Harrisonburg, Virginia |
| Conference | Colonial Athletic Association |
| Nickname | Dukes |
| Colors | Purple and gold |

Fairfield University is located in Fairfield, CT and the Lacrosse program competes in the Metro Atlantic Athletic Conference (MAAC) conference.Who won the NCAA Women's Lacrosse Championship 2018?
| 2018 NCAA Division I Women's Lacrosse Championship | |
|---|---|
| Teams | 27 |
| Finals site | Kenneth P. LaValle Stadium Stony Brook, NY |
| Champions | James Madison (1st title) |
| Runner-up | Boston College (2nd title game) |
